The London Olympics in 2012 employed approximately 200,000 people, including both full-time staff and part-time workers. This figure encompasses various roles, from event staff and volunteers to security personnel and operational team members. Additionally, thousands of volunteers, known as "Games Makers," contributed their time to support the event. Overall, the Games provided a significant boost to employment in the region.
